반응형

2020/07/07 30

TortoiseSVN을 사용하여 소스 제어에서 폴더를 어떻게 제거합니까?

TortoiseSVN을 사용하여 소스 제어에서 폴더를 어떻게 제거합니까? TortoiseSVN 으로 소스 제어되는 폴더를 어떻게 제거 합니까? 확장 된 상황에 맞는 메뉴에 전용 항목이 있습니다. 홀드 Shift폴더에 키 아래로 마우스 오른쪽 버튼으로 클릭합니다. TortoiseSVN 메뉴에서 "삭제 (로컬 유지)"를 클릭하십시오. TortoiseSVN의 확장 컨텍스트 메뉴 페이지 에서 이미지가 잘립니다 . 문서 흐림을 삭제 (로컬 유지) 합니다. 가장 쉬운 방법은 여기에 설명되어 있습니다 : http://tortoisesvn.net/unversion.html 이 기사는 약간 장황하고 일부 방법은 나에게 도움이되지 않았습니다 (폴더를 드래그하여 Windows 7에서 허용하지 않음). 기사에서 나를 위해 일..

Programing 2020.07.07

'parent.relativePath'는 org.apache : apache 대신 내 com.mycompany : MyProject를 가리 킵니다. 왜 그렇습니까?

'parent.relativePath'는 org.apache : apache 대신 내 com.mycompany : MyProject를 가리 킵니다. 왜 그렇습니까? 사실 Solr 프로젝트 디렉토리는 MyProject 상위 디렉토리 안에 있습니다 (그러나 2 사이에는 모듈이나 Maven 관계가 없으며 FS 편의). 그것을 배치해야합니까? $ mvn -DskipTests clean install [INFO] Scanning for projects... [WARNING] [WARNING] Some problems were encountered while building the effective model for org.apache.lucene:lucene-solr-grandparent:pom:3.1-SNAPS..

Programing 2020.07.07

파이썬에서 변수가 없음, 참 또는 거짓인지 어떻게 테스트해야합니까?

파이썬에서 변수가 없음, 참 또는 거짓인지 어떻게 테스트해야합니까? 세 가지 중 하나를 반환 할 수있는 기능이 있습니다. 성공 ( True) 실패 ( False) 스트림 읽기 / 파싱 오류 ( None) 내 질문은 True또는 False에 대해 테스트하지 않으면 결과가 무엇인지 어떻게 확인 해야하는지입니다. 아래는 내가 현재하고있는 방법입니다. result = simulate(open("myfile")) if result == None: print "error parsing stream" elif result == True: # shouldn't do this print "result pass" else: print "result fail" 실제로 == True부품 을 제거하는 것보다 간단 합니까 아니면..

Programing 2020.07.07

열거 형이 가질 수있는 모든 값을 가져 오는 SQL 쿼리

열거 형이 가질 수있는 모든 값을 가져 오는 SQL 쿼리 Postgresql은 얼마 전에 열거 지원을 받았습니다. CREATE TYPE myenum AS ENUM ( 'value1', 'value2', ); 쿼리와 함께 열거 형에 지정된 모든 값을 얻으려면 어떻게합니까? 배열을 원한다면 : SELECT enum_range(NULL::myenum) 열거 형의 각 항목에 대해 별도의 레코드를 원하는 경우 : SELECT unnest(enum_range(NULL::myenum)) 추가 정보 이 솔루션은 열거 형이 기본 스키마에없는 경우에도 예상대로 작동합니다. 예를 들어, 교체 myenum와 함께 myschema.myenum. 위 쿼리에서 반환 된 레코드의 데이터 형식은 myenum입니다. 수행중인 작업에 따..

Programing 2020.07.07

C #에서 큰 파일에 대한 체크섬을 만드는 가장 빠른 방법은 무엇입니까

C #에서 큰 파일에 대한 체크섬을 만드는 가장 빠른 방법은 무엇입니까 일부 컴퓨터에서 큰 파일을 동기화해야합니다. 파일 크기는 최대 6GB입니다. 동기화는 몇 주마다 수동으로 수행됩니다. 파일 이름은 언제든지 변경할 수 있으므로 고려할 수 없습니다. 내 계획은 대상 PC와 원본 PC에서 체크섬을 만든 다음 아직 대상에없는 체크섬이있는 모든 파일을 대상에 복사하는 것입니다. 내 첫 번째 시도는 다음과 같습니다. using System.IO; using System.Security.Cryptography; private static string GetChecksum(string file) { using (FileStream stream = File.OpenRead(file)) { SHA256Managed ..

Programing 2020.07.07

마지막 요소를 얻는 XSLT

마지막 요소를 얻는 XSLT 내 XML에서 마지막 요소를 찾으려고합니다. 현재 요소와 부모가 "active"로 강조 표시되고 형제가 "inactive"로 강조 표시되는 일종의 리버스 메뉴가 필요합니다. 대신 결과적으로 "D"요소를 클릭했을 때만 지저분한 트리가 나타납니다. 이중 D 요소가 내 문제입니다. I 사용할 때 select="//element[@name='D'][last()]"또는 select="//element[@name='D' and last()]"(BTW 하나가 정확한지?) 처음 처음 나타나는 D 소자 (디버거 프로그램 해당)이 선택된다. 여기 xsl이 있습니다 .... .... last()선택 기준의 일부가 아닌 노드 목록 결과에 색인을 작성 해야 합니다. 시험 (//element[@nam..

Programing 2020.07.07

루비 % r {} 표현식

루비 % r {} 표현식 모델에는 필드가 있습니다 validates :image_file_name, :format => { :with => %r{\.(gif|jpg|jpeg|png)$}i 나에게는 꽤 이상해 보인다. 나는 이것이 정규 표현식이라는 것을 알고 있습니다. 그러나 나는 원합니다 : 그것이 무엇을 의미하는지 아는 것. 가 %r{value}동일 /value/? 일반 Ruby 정규식 연산자 /some regex/또는 로 대체 할 수 있습니다 ~=. 가능합니까? %r{}/.../표기법 과 동일 하지만 정규 표현식에서 이스케이프하지 않고 '/'를 가질 수 있습니다. %r{/home/user} 다음과 같습니다. /\/home\/user/ 가독성을 위해 구문 상품 일뿐입니다. 편집하다: '{}'대신 알파벳..

Programing 2020.07.07

vim의 모든 줄 끝에서 ^ M

vim의 모든 줄 끝에서 ^ M vim 및 다른 편집기를 사용하여 소스 파일을 편집 할 때 가끔 줄 끝에 이러한 ^ M 문자가 표시됩니다. Windows에서 파일을 편집 한 다음 Linux에서 파일을 편집하는 것과 관련이 있다고 생각합니다. 이 모든 것을 자동으로 제거하려면 어떻게해야합니까? 명령으로 :%s/^M$// ^ M을 얻으려면 ^ V ^ M을 누릅니다. 여기서 ^는 대부분의 키보드에서 CTRL입니다. DOS 줄 끝을 제거하는 쉬운 방법 중 하나는 ff옵션 을 사용하는 것입니다. :set ff=unix :wq 이제 파일이 유닉스로 돌아 왔습니다. DOS 줄 끝 을 추가 하려면 (프린터를 행복하게 유지하거나 멋진 도구가없는 Windows 친구와 파일을 전송하기 위해) 반대 방향으로 쉽게 이동할 수 ..

Programing 2020.07.07

Javascript에서 키 / 값 객체를 반복하는 방법은 무엇입니까?

Javascript에서 키 / 값 객체를 반복하는 방법은 무엇입니까? [복제] 이 질문에는 이미 답변이 있습니다. JavaScript의 For..In 루프-키 값 쌍 15 답변 var user = {}; 이제 setUsers()키 / 값 쌍 객체를 가져 와서 user변수를 초기화 하는 메소드 를 만들고 싶습니다 . setUsers = function(data) { // loop and init user } 데이터는 다음과 같습니다. 234: "john", 23421: "smith", .... 객체의 프로토 타입에서 상속 된 속성에주의하십시오 (이전 버전의 프로토 타입과 같이 페이지에 라이브러리를 포함하는 경우 발생할 수 있음). 객체의 hasOwnProperty()방법 을 사용하여이를 확인할 수 있습니다..

Programing 2020.07.07

내 Android Gradle 기반 프로젝트에 -Xlint : unchecked를 추가하는 방법은 무엇입니까?

내 Android Gradle 기반 프로젝트에 -Xlint : unchecked를 추가하는 방법은 무엇입니까? 루트 build.gradle파일에 다음을 추가하려고했습니다 . subprojects { gradle.projectsEvaluated { tasks.withType(Compile) { options.compilerArgs invalid flag: -Xlint:unchecked -Xlint:deprecation 내가 뭘 잘못하고 있죠? 이것이 나를 위해 일한 것입니다 : (프로젝트의 build.gradle에서) allprojects { gradle.projectsEvaluated { tasks.withType(JavaCompile) { options.compilerArgs

Programing 2020.07.07
반응형